crahak's method is on this first page, anyway I'll quote what he post But I changed it according to my need. for %%i in *.xpi do "%PROGRAMFILES%\Mozilla Firefox\firefox.exe" -install-global-extension "%DVDROM%\Applications\Firefox\xpi\%%i.xpi"
